Understanding Different Shoe Sizing Systems


Before relying on a shoe size conversion calculator, it is useful to understand the key sizing standards followed worldwide. The primary systems consist of UK, US, and EU sizing frameworks.

The UK sizing system is common throughout Britain and many Commonwealth nations. It usually commences at lower numerical points and advances in half-size intervals. The US system is similar but usually differs by one size when compared to UK measurements for men, and often two sizes for women. The EU system follows a continental scale based on the Paris Point measurement, which uses increments of approximately two-thirds of a centimetre.

As a result, a UK size 7 does not numerically equal a US size 7. Without accurate conversion, choosing shoes based solely on identical numbers may lead to sizing errors. A structured shoe size conversion chart offers clear side-by-side equivalents to remove uncertainty.

How to Measure Your Foot Before Conversion


Even the most accurate shoe size conversion chart calculator relies on correct input data. Accurately measuring your foot is necessary before using a conversion solution.

For measurement, stand and position your foot flat on a sheet of paper. Mark the longest point at the toe and the back of the heel. Then measure the length between these two marks in centimetres or inches. Repeat the process for both feet, as one foot is often slightly larger than the other.

After determining your foot length, compare it with a shoe size conversion chart to establish your base size. This ensures the calculator produces accurate equivalents across different systems.

Measuring your foot in the evening, when it is marginally larger, is recommended. This offers a more practical size reference, particularly for daily use.

Typical Mistakes During Shoe Size Conversion


Even with reliable tools available, errors may still arise during shoe size conversion. One common error is assuming that men’s and women’s sizes are directly interchangeable. In fact, men’s and women’s sizing commonly varies by one or two numbers.

Another common oversight is neglecting width measurements. Most conversion charts focus on length, but width can significantly impact comfort. Many manufacturers supply narrow, regular, and wide fittings. Even if the length conversion is correct, neglecting width may lead to discomfort.

Shoppers occasionally depend on memory rather than confirming measurements. Feet can alter gradually due to age, body changes, or medical reasons. Regular re-measurement helps maintain accuracy.

In addition, believing that all brands follow identical sizing can create confusion. Although a shoe size conversion calculator offers standardised equivalents, some brands may fit slightly bigger or smaller. Reviewing brand-specific sizing guidance in addition to the calculator improves accuracy.
